Transaction ef71c17646105bb137bea1799c3a190444028c8f4cf120343db591079a0f09d7

1 Input
2 Outputs
  • ef71c17646105bb137bea1799c3a190444028c8f4cf120343db591079a0f09d7:0
  • value  400000000
    address  13ZdkysZbbsi3QV65VT14yLgRKEy56nywL
  • ef71c17646105bb137bea1799c3a190444028c8f4cf120343db591079a0f09d7:1
  • value  34176372
    address  1Eu4DuDNwpA6TYnZRGVJaRK5MsFFMCHdYE